Sometimes when the state and federal governments have concurrent authority, the federal government can decide to regulate that a

rea exclusively. In such a situation, the state law is unconstitutional according to the doctrine of federal subrogation.
Social Studies
1 answer:
liberstina [14]3 years ago
4 0

Answer:

<h3>The correct answer would be the doctrine of federal preemption.</h3>

Explanation:

Clause II of Article VI of the U.S. Constitution states that federal law is the "supreme law of the land." It implies that every judge of state and other courts must follow the federal laws of the Constitution.

This clause, often termed as Supremacy Clause, allow federal laws to preempt state laws, even when both the state and federal governments have concurrent authority over a particular subject.

The doctrine of federal preemption simply implies that higher court may arrogate the law of a lower court if the two authorities come into conflict.

Sabbaticals are periods of time off from employment. The Biblical custom of shmita (a sabbatical year), which is tied to agriculture, provides the basis for the idea of the sabbatical. Every seven years, Jews in the Land of Israel are required to take a year off from working the fields, according to Leviticus 25. Many universities and other institutional employers of scientists, doctors, and academics now provide the opportunity to qualify for paid sabbatical as an employee benefit, known as sabbatical leave, starting with Harvard in 1880. Today's academic sabbaticals often free the grantee from their regular teaching duties and departmental responsibilities, yet research work is nevertheless anticipated to continue, if not accelerate, during their absence. Academic breaks can be either a whole academic year or a semester-long break.

The term "sabbatical" has also evolved to refer to an extended, intentional career pause. According to a Society for Human Resource Management poll, non-academic sabbaticals have increased in popularity in the twenty-first century. There aren't many conventions and standards governing non-academic or professional sabbaticals. They may be paid or unpaid, related to one's job or self-directed, and may last anywhere from a few weeks to more than a year.
